RC Waters fourth-graders learn about ash borers

“Wow…this bug is shiny!” is just one of the comments heard from Becky Renner’s fourth-graders at RC Waters Elementary School in Oak Harbor as they passed around an Emerald Ash Borer when Carol Benner, from the Ottawa Soil and Water Conservation District, recently paid a visit to the students.

To help the students understand how the Emerald Ash Borer can swiftly infect an area, one student was given five bugs to spread to the other ash trees (represented by students) without moving. Before they knew, it every ash tree (student) in the room was infected by the “bug.”
